Hazaribag engineer calls for boycott of Prabhas, Kriti and Saif-starrer ‘Adipurush’

VISHVENDU JAIPURIAR

Hazaribag, Oct 6: A 30-year-old engineer, who is a resident of Yashwant Nagar in Hazaribag town and in limelight for the last few months projecting himself as a die-hard Hindu activist, today drew the attention of local residents by riding a horse and appealing all as not to watch the upcoming Bollywood film Adipurush starring Prabhas, Kriti Sanon and Saif Ali Khan.

At Korra chowk, he addressed people by sitting on a black horse and told them that this film is against the Hindu sentiment.

Last month, Aman entered a cinema hall in the town running a campaign against Ranbir Kapoor and Alia Bhatt starrer Brahmastra.

Talking to Lagatar24.com, Aman questioned why producers are making films which are against Hindu sentiments and faith. “It’s because we never say anything and due to this, producers are making such films which are against our religion,” he added.

Aman said this new film is an insult to Ramayana and the costumes of the different characters are not acceptable. “I am against Prabhas who is not resembling Bhagwan Ram in any way. See Saif Ali Khan and you will find him away from the character of Ravan. Even Ravan has shown riding a bat which is totally rubbish and against our faith,” he said.

Aman appealed to people present on the roadside not to watch this movie. “Like Brahmastra, we have to again unite and boycott this film,” he said.
